com.planetj.servlet.filter.compression
Class JavaUtilLoggingImpl

java.lang.Object
  extended by com.planetj.servlet.filter.compression.JavaUtilLoggingImpl
All Implemented Interfaces:
CompressingFilterLogger

public final class JavaUtilLoggingImpl
extends java.lang.Object
implements CompressingFilterLogger

A CompressingFilterLogger implementation based on java.util.logging.

Author:
Sean Owen

Constructor Summary
JavaUtilLoggingImpl(java.lang.String loggerName)
          This constructor is public so that it may be instantiated by reflection.
 
Method Summary
 boolean isDebug()
           
 void log(java.lang.String message)
           
 void log(java.lang.String message, java.lang.Throwable t)
           
 void logDebug(java.lang.String message)
           
 void logDebug(java.lang.String message, java.lang.Throwable t)
           
 java.lang.String toString()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

JavaUtilLoggingImpl

public JavaUtilLoggingImpl(java.lang.String loggerName)
This constructor is public so that it may be instantiated by reflection.

Parameters:
loggerName - Logger name
Method Detail

log

public void log(java.lang.String message)
Specified by:
log in interface CompressingFilterLogger

log

public void log(java.lang.String message,
                java.lang.Throwable t)
Specified by:
log in interface CompressingFilterLogger

logDebug

public void logDebug(java.lang.String message)
Specified by:
logDebug in interface CompressingFilterLogger

logDebug

public void logDebug(java.lang.String message,
                     java.lang.Throwable t)
Specified by:
logDebug in interface CompressingFilterLogger

isDebug

public boolean isDebug()
Specified by:
isDebug in interface CompressingFilterLogger

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object